|
| |
名片设计 CorelDRAW Illustrator AuotoCAD Painter 其他软件 Photoshop Fireworks Flash |
|
/* 豆腐制作 都是精品 http://www.asp888.net 豆腐技术站 如转载 请保留版权信息 */ 很多人可能都用过 chinaAsp 出的 ase 可以对 服务器上的文件进行各种操作,在这里我们也来 讲一个在 asp plus 下实现 ase 的程序 由于时间仓促 和本来就是 出于 演示的目的 本程序只演示了最简朴的 情况 至于 上传 和编辑文本文件 我在 以前的文章里 都已经 讲过了,大家可以到 http://www.asp888.net 查看技术栏目里面的文章 首先是 列出 机器上 的盘符 <% @Page Language="C#" %> <% @Import Namespace="System.IO" %> <% string[] LocalDriver = Directory.GetLogicalDrives(); int intNum = LocalDriver.Length; Response.Write("<ul>"); for (int i=0; i < intNum; i++) { %> <li><a href="dir.aspx?dir=<%=Server.UrlEncode(LocalDriver[i])%>"><%=LocalDriver[i]%></a></li> <% } Response.Write("</ul>"); %> 列出所选择的盘符 上的目录 <% @Page Language="C#" %> <% @Import Namespace="System.IO" %> <% string strDir2List = Server.UrlDecode(Request.QueryString.Get("dir")); Directory thisOne = null; try { thisOne = new Directory(strDir2List); // 得到当前的目录创建时间 Response.Write("<p>当前所在目录: " + thisOne.ToString() + "</p>"); Directory[] Dir = thisOne.GetDirectories(); Response.Write("<ul>"); for (int i=0; i < Dir.Length; i++) { Response.Write("<li><a href=/"dir.aspx?dir="); Response.Write(Server.UrlEncode(Dir[i].FullName)); Response.Write("/">" + Dir[i].Name); Response.Write("</a><br>"); } Response.Write("</ul>"); File[] Files = thisOne.GetFiles(); %> <% 作者:豆腐() 返回类别: 教程 上一教程: .NET的目标(续) 下一教程: ASP.NET创建XML Web服务全接触(8) 您可以阅读与"一个asp+ 版本的 Active Server Explorer"相关的教程: · 如何得到一个汉字和字母组合的字符串的正确的长度(asp.net 版本的) · asp.net中的vb7中如何使用socket作一个传送时间的server · ASP.NET2.0+SQL Server2005构建多层应用 · 一个用c#写的扫描asp源码漏洞的应用程序 · VisualStudio.Net三个版本的区别 |
| 快精灵印艺坊 版权所有 |
首页 |
||